How they compare
Afghanistan currently reports 24,825 constant LCU against 22,424 constant LCU in Ethiopia, a difference of 2,401 constant LCU.
That makes Afghanistan's figure about 1.1 times Ethiopia's.
Across all 5 years both countries report, Afghanistan has been ahead every year.
Afghanistan ranks 121st and Ethiopia ranks 124th of 169 countries.

About this data
Gross national income is the total income earned by all residents within an economic territory during an accounting period. It is equal to gross domestic product plus earned income receivable from abroad minus earned income payable abroad. The core indicator has been divided by the general population to achieve a per capita estimate.This indicator is expressed in constant prices, meaning the series has been adjusted to account for price changes over time. The reference year for this adjustment varies by country. This series is expressed in local currency units.
